Visual Studio:如何使用xml编辑器默认打开.settings文件

时间:2016-09-14 05:59:39

标签: c# xml visual-studio-2012 settings

我有一个包含我的应用程序配置数据的xml文件。编译器不使用此文件,但会将其复制到输出目录中,并在运行时使用。

我想将此文件命名为extensions.settings。但是结尾.settings visual studio以特殊的方式处理文件。通过双击打开文件时,visual studio始终会创建一个extension.Designer.cs文件,并为设置提供特殊的编辑器。

有人如何阻止visual studio创建设计器文件?我只是想以xml打开文件。

2 个答案:

答案 0 :(得分:2)

对于资源管理器 右键单击文件>打开>选择XML编辑器>选中“始终使用此应用打开.settings文件”已完成

对于Visual Studio右键单击文件>点击“打开...”>选择您的XML编辑器>单击“设为默认值”按钮

how to change the default open app

答案 1 :(得分:0)

有两种方法可以实现这一目标:

  • 像Keyur PATEL所说,它可以通过以下方式完成: 右键单击文件 - > Open With...,选择XML (Text) Editor并按右侧Set as Default按钮。

  • 另一种方法是通过菜单Tools - &gt;打开Visual Studio中的选项。 Options...。转到Text Editor - &gt; File Extension设置页面,并为settings XML (Text) Editor添加了 <changeSet author="liquibase-docs" id="renameColumn-example"> <renameColumn columnDataType="int" newColumnName="value" oldColumnName="val" remarks="A change in names" schemaName="public" tableName="myEntity"/> </changeSet>